Bottom line: how fast is the NVIDIA GeForce RTX 5070 Ti?

At 1440p (Ultra DLSS Balanced + MFG 4x, DLSS Balanced), the NVIDIA GeForce RTX 5070 Ti averages 424 fps in Cyberpunk 2077, per Digital Trends. For local LLM inference it generates 189.4 tokens/sec running meta-llama/gpt-oss-20b-MoE at MXFP4 under llama.cpp, per llama.cpp GitHub Discussions. In PassMark G3D Mark it scores 32,422 pts, per PassMark. Its 16 GB of VRAM is the binding constraint for local inference: that capacity fits 13-17B-parameter models at Q4 with room for long context.

Every figure above is a row in the tables below, and each row links out to the review or public benchmark database the number was taken from. SpecPicks aggregates published measurements; it does not report first-party benchmark runs.

The NVIDIA GeForce RTX 5070 Ti is a graphics card from the Blackwell family released in 2025 from NVIDIA. Key on-paper specs include 16 GB of GDDR7 VRAM, 300W TDP. AI Inference Performance

Tokens per second under each model + quantization. Higher = faster generation. Bars compare runs across the same model.

Local LLM inference throughput on the NVIDIA GeForce RTX 5070 Ti, in generated tokens per second. Higher is better; each row links to the community report or benchmark database it came from.
Model Quantization Relative Tokens/sec VRAM used Source
meta-llama/gpt-oss-20b-MoE MXFP4 llama.cpp 189.4 tok/s llama.cpp GitHub Discussions 2025-08-01
llama3.2:1b q4_K_M llama.cpp 185.0 tok/s LocalScore.ai 2025-03-01
meta-llama/Llama-3.2-1B-Instruct q4_K_M llama.cpp 185.0 tok/s LocalScore.ai 2025-04-01
llama2:7b q4_0 llama.cpp 182.4 tok/s KnightLi 2026-04-23
llama3.1:8b q4_K_M ollama 125.0 tok/s 4.9 GB ComputingForGeeks 2026-06-28
qwen3:8b q4_K_M llama.cpp 120.5 tok/s Hardware Corner 2026-03-01
mistral:7b q4_K_M ollama 112.0 tok/s 4.8 GB Compute Market 2026-03-28
llama3.1:8b q8_0 ollama 78.0 tok/s 8.5 GB Compute Market 2026-03-28
meta-llama/Llama-3.1-8B-Instruct q5_K_M ollama 75.0 tok/s 8.0 GB ModelFit.io 2025-04-01
qwen3:14b q4_K_M llama.cpp 74.3 tok/s Hardware Corner 2026-03-01
qwen2.5:14b q4_K_M ollama 73.2 tok/s 9.0 GB ComputingForGeeks 2026-06-28
llama3.1:8b q4_K_M llama.cpp 65.5 tok/s LocalScore.ai 2025-03-01
